EL PASO, Texas – UTEP graduate guard Ivane Tensaie continues to earn recognition as one of Conference USA's premier players, as she was named to the Preseason All-CUSA Team ahead of the 2025-26 season as announced by the league office Thursday.
Tensaie, a returning Second Team All-CUSA honoree, emerged as UTEP's offensive engine last year, starting all but one game and pacing the Miners with 12.6 points per contest, a 37.8 three-point percentage, and an 85.0 percent mark at the line. She also led the team in minutes played (970) and minutes per game (32.3) while shooting 38.2 percent from the floor.
Nationally, she ranked among the top 100 in four statistical categories – three-pointers per game (2.63, 20th), three-pointers made (79, 40th), three-point attempts (209, 62nd) and three-point percentage (37.8, 65th). Tensaie scored in double figures 19 times, including five 20-point performances, and led UTEP in scoring on 13 occasions.
She posted a career-high 27 points against UTSA (Nov. 16, 2024), tying the UTEP program record with seven made threes in a single game. Over the course of the season, she made at least three three-pointers in 17 contests, including four games with five or more, and shot 50 percent or better from the floor in eight outings.
"Ivane's game really flourished last year, and she showed what kind of player she can be" UTEP head coach Keitha Adams said. "What makes her special is the kind of person she is, great for our culture, great for our locker room, and an incredible example on and off the court. She's always in the gym getting up extra shots, gives amazing effort and commitment every day, and we're excited to have her."
In the Conference USA Preseason Poll, UTEP was picked to finish tied for eighth with Kennesaw State. The Miners return 10 players from last season's roster, including key contributors Portia Adams, Ndack Mbengue, Delma Zita, and Irene Asensio, along with newcomers Sirviva Legions (LIU) and Tatiana Collazo (San Jose City College).
UTEP opens the 2025-26 season on Nov. 3, hosting Prairie View A&M at the Don Haskins Center.
2025-26 CUSA Women's Basketball Preseason Poll
1. LA Tech (5) 128 pts
2. Liberty (5) 125 pts
3. MTSU (2) 123 pts
4. Missouri State 107 pts
5. WKU 96 pts
6. FIU 74 pts
7. Sam Houston 59 pts
T-8. UTEP 57 pts
T-8. Kennesaw State 57 pts
10. NM State 51 pts
11. Delaware 36 pts
12. Jax State 23 pts
